Message type: E = Error
Message class: >4 - SAP File Transfer Protocol
Message number: 000
Message text: Position cursor correctly

- Position cursor correctly ?The SAP error message "4000 Position cursor correctly" typically occurs when the system expects the user to place the cursor in a specific field or area of the screen, but it is not positioned correctly. This can happen in various scenarios, such as when trying to enter data, navigate through a transaction, or execute a function that requires a specific context.
Cause:
- Incorrect Cursor Position: The most common cause is that the cursor is not in the expected field or area where the action is supposed to take place.
- Screen Layout Issues: Sometimes, the screen layout may not be displaying correctly due to resolution settings or other display issues.
- User Input Error: The user may have skipped a required field or not followed the expected sequence of actions.
- Technical Issues: There could be underlying technical issues, such as a bug in the SAP GUI or a problem with the transaction code being used.
Solution:
- Reposition the Cursor: Move the cursor to the correct field as indicated by the error message. This usually means clicking on the appropriate input field or using the keyboard to navigate.
- Follow the Sequence: Ensure that you are following the correct sequence of steps as required by the transaction. Check if any mandatory fields are left unfilled.
- Refresh the Screen: Sometimes, refreshing the screen or re-entering the transaction can resolve display issues.
- Check for Updates: Ensure that your SAP GUI is up to date, as updates may fix bugs that could lead to this error.
- Consult Documentation: Refer to the SAP documentation or help files for the specific transaction you are using to ensure you are following the correct procedure.
- Contact Support: If the issue persists, consider reaching out to your SAP support team or consulting with a technical expert who can diagnose the problem further.
